#2d1f1e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2d1f1e is composed of 17.6% red, 12.2% green and 11.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 31.1% magenta, 33.3% yellow and 82.4% black. It has a hue angle of 4 degrees, a saturation of 20% and a lightness of 14.7%. #2d1f1e color hex could be obtained by blending #5a3e3c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333333.

Shades and Tints of #2d1f1e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0706 is the darkest color, while #fefd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#2d1f1e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#272424 is the less saturated color, while #4a0601 is the most saturated one.
